what are all these hidden folders $NTuninstall in windows folder ? can they
be deleted ? i seem to recall they are related to win update downloads.

They are backup files for a WindowsUpdate (hotfix) and yes you can delete
them as long as you do not plan to uninstall any of the Windows Update
files. You will also find a listing for each under Add & Remove in the
Control Panel. Once you have deleted the backup, you can select the hotfix
for removal. You will get an error message followed by an option to remove
the listing. You can automate this task using a tool from the Utilties
section of www.dougknox.com

The backups are there for hotfixes that are uninstallable. This is an option
only for some updates, and it is there in case the update causes issues for
you (so you can uninstall it if necessary). If you don't plan on
uninstalling it and want to conserve drive space, there is nothing wrong
with removing them. I keep each backup for about a month before removing it.

Those are the uninstall folders that contain the original files that the
hotfix updated. Yes, they can be safely deleted, but you won't be able to
uninstall those hotfixes after you have deleted the uninstall folders.
